1. Running Ads Without a Proper Funnel
One of the most common mistakes businesses make is running ads without a structured funnel.
Many businesses drive traffic directly to:
- Their homepage
- A WhatsApp number
- Or a generic contact page
The Problem:
There is no guided journey for the user. Visitors get confused, distracted, or lose interest—resulting in wasted ad spend.
The Fix:
Build a simple and effective lead funnel:
Ad → Landing Page → Lead Capture → Follow-Up
Your landing page should:
- Clearly communicate your offer
- Highlight benefits (not just features)
- Include a strong call-to-action
A well-structured funnel ensures that every click has a purpose—and increases your chances of conversion significantly.
2. Focusing on Quantity Instead of Quality
Many businesses chase numbers.
“Let’s generate 1000 leads this month.”
But here’s the reality:
1000 low-quality leads are far worse than 100 high-quality leads.
The Problem:
Poor targeting brings in people who are not interested, not ready, or not capable of buying.
This leads to:
- Wasted sales team effort
- Low conversion rates
- Frustration with marketing
The Fix:
Shift your focus from volume to intent.
You can improve lead quality by:
- Refining your target audience
- Using better ad creatives that attract the right people
- Adding qualifying questions in lead forms
- Clearly stating pricing or expectations upfront
Remember:
Quality leads = Higher conversions = Better ROI
3. No Follow-Up System
This is one of the most expensive mistakes businesses make.
Studies show that most sales happen after 5 or more follow-ups, yet many businesses stop after just one or two attempts.
The Problem:
Leads don’t convert instantly. Without consistent follow-up, they go cold or choose your competitor.
The Fix:
Create a structured follow-up system.
This can include:
- Immediate response (within minutes)
- Follow-up calls
- WhatsApp messages
- Email sequences
You can also use CRM tools or automation platforms to streamline the process.
A simple follow-up flow could look like:
- Day 1: Call + WhatsApp
- Day 2: Reminder message
- Day 3: Value-based follow-up
- Day 5: Final check-in
Consistency in follow-up often makes the difference between losing a lead and closing a deal.
4. Weak or Ineffective Ad Creatives
Your ad creative is the first impression of your business.
If it doesn’t grab attention, nothing else matters.
The Problem:
Many businesses use:
- Generic images
- Boring headlines
- Unclear messaging
As a result, their ads fail to stop the scroll.
The Fix:
Focus on creating high-impact creatives.
Your ads should:
- Start with a strong hook
- Address a specific problem
- Offer a clear solution or benefit
- Include social proof or results
For example, instead of saying:
“Best digital marketing services available”
Say:
“Struggling to get quality leads? Here’s how we generated 120+ leads in 30 days.”
– Specificity + clarity = better performance
Always remember:
Your creative determines your click-through rate, which directly impacts your cost and conversions.
5. No Tracking or Optimization
Running campaigns without tracking is like driving with your eyes closed.
The Problem:
Many businesses:
- Don’t track cost per lead
- Don’t measure conversion rates
- Don’t analyze campaign performance
This leads to decisions based on guesswork rather than data.
The Fix:
Implement proper tracking and analytics.
At a minimum, you should track:
- Cost per lead (CPL)
- Conversion rate
- Cost per acquisition (CPA)
- Return on investment (ROI)
Use tools like:
- Meta Pixel
- Google Analytics
- CRM dashboards
Once you have data, continuously optimize:
- Pause what’s not working
- Scale what’s working
- Test new creatives and audiences
Marketing success is not about launching campaigns—it’s about optimizing them.
